Gregory, Martin Campbell was born on January 2, 1942 in Auckland, New Zealand. Son of John Leslie and Jocelyn Margaret Gregory. came to the United States, 1980.
Bachelor in Medical Science, U. Otago, Dunedin, New Zealand, 1963; Bachelor of Medicine, BChir, Oxford (England) University, 1968; Doctor of Philosophy, Oxford (England) University, 1976.
Intern, Radcliffe Infirmary, Oxford, 1969-1970; resident, Hammersmith Hospital, London, 1970; resident, Churchill Hospital, London, 1970-1971; fellow, Radcliffe Infirmary, Oxford, 1971-1974; interne resident etranger, Hôpital Necker, Paris, 1974-1975; senior lecturer in medicine, U. Cape Town, South Africa, 1976-1979; renal physician, Auckland Hospital, 1979-1980; visiting associate professor, U. Utah School of Medicine, Salt Lake City, 1980-1982; senior lecturer, U. London, 1982-1983; associate professor, U. Utah, Salt Lake City, 1983-1991; professor medicine, U. Utah, Salt Lake City, since 1991.
Fellow American College of Physicians. Member American Medical Association, Royal College Physicians, International Society Nephrology, American Society Nephrology, Salt Lake County Medical Society (president since 1996).
Married Glynis Dalgleish Cannington, August 24, 1964. Children: Jane, Christopher.
